
The Verizon Motorola DROID 4 leak parade continues. We now have a few clear press shots showing off the front and back of the device, as well as a Droid 3 vs Droid 4 vs Droid RAZR comparison chart. As we mentioned before, the Droid 4 packs 4G LTE power and it’s essentially what the soon to be short-lived Droid 3 should have been. The images and spec sheet suggest that it’s a thicker Droid Razr with a full 5-row slide-out QWERTY keyboard – for the most part. Specifications:
- 4-inch Qhd (960×540 display) TFT display
- 1.2GHz dual-core processor
- 1GB LP DDR2 RAM
- 16GB of internal storage
- 8 mega pixel camera with LED flash and 1080p HD video capture
- 1.3 mega pixel front-facing camera with 720p video capture
- 5-row LED edge-lit slide-out QWERTY keyboard
- 1785mAh battery
- HDMI-out
- 802.11b/g/n wireless
- Assisted GPS, standalone GPS, GLONASS and eCompass
- WCDMA 900/2100, cdma 800/1900, GSM 850/900/1800/1900, LTE band 13, HSDPA 10.2 Mbps (Category 9/10)
- Dimensions: 2.8 x 5.0 x 0.5 inches
- 6.31 ounces
- Android 2.3.5 Gingerbread (upgradable to Android 4.0 Ice Cream Sandwich in 2012
